Morocco plays France in the semi-finals of the Fifa World Cup today. What you may not know is that the two countries share a complex relationship; Morocco’s colonial past continues to shape its present, including its prized football team.
etween 1912 and 1956, most of modern day Morocco was a French colony. While it is a sovereign nation today, the imprint of French colonialism can be felt in various details of Moroccan society and politics. The two nations continue to share a fond but frictional relationship.
